The answer depends on which plan you are targeting, how much you expect to make on investments, your appetite for risk and how disciplined you are in paying off the loan. With TFSAs, if you invest wisely, your returns could outstrip your borrowing costs. For example, if you had borrowed $7,000 (the annual limit) to max out your TFSA in 2025 and invested it in an exchange-traded fund (ETF) tracking the big six Canadian bank stocks, you could be sitting on a roughly 43 per cent total return, outweighing a borrowing cost of a little above prime, or around five per cent. Of course, taking out a loan to contribute to your TFSA is really just leveraged investing: it increases risk and could magnify any investment losses, as well as gains.
